Daleys fruit tree nursery can mail order plants to Gilston, Nurseries freight costs are $36.38 for the first box of plants.(approx:5-10 plants) Gilston Plants - Most PopularInclude: Surrounding Suburbs (recommended) Plants not in stock Popularity: 2 Mamey Sapote
Underneath the Mamey's leathery coarse brown skin is a brilliantly coloured, sweet and creamy flesh. The salmon-pink flesh has an exotic flavour similar to sweet pumpkin pie with spice. Unripe fruits can be cooked as a vegetable.
Popularity: 1 Pine Nut
An attractive large pine tree that bears cones of edible nuts considered a delicacy. Trees can be expected to start producing cones from about year 6. Each cone holds about 50 nuts and 100 kg of cones holds about 20 kg of nuts. Grows best in dry cold areas.
Popularity: 1 Malabar Chestnut
This nut really does taste like chestnuts. The large green pods hold 20 to 30 nuts and split open when ripe. This small attractive tree has a swollen base and is easy and fast to grow.
Popularity: 1 Passionfruit - Hawaiian Yellow
A more tropical variety that has a large golden skinned fruit with a strong flavour. Some selections can be quite acid. This variety is used as a rootstock for grafted selections due to its disease tolerance and vigor.
